当前位置 主页 > 技术大全 >

    root权限:轻松加入Linux世界的秘籍
    root加入linux

    栏目:技术大全 时间:2024-12-05 23:32



    深入理解并高效掌握:如何将Root权限加入Linux系统 在当今的IT世界中,Linux操作系统以其强大的稳定性、高效的安全性和灵活的定制性,成为服务器、开发环境以及众多领域的首选操作系统

        然而,要充分发挥Linux的潜力,掌握Root权限的使用是不可或缺的一环

        Root权限,也称为超级用户权限,它允许用户对系统进行最深层次的管理和配置

        本文将深入探讨Root权限的重要性、安全考虑以及如何正确地将Root权限加入Linux系统,从而帮助读者高效、安全地管理Linux系统

         一、Root权限的重要性 Root权限是Linux系统中的最高权限,拥有这一权限的用户可以对系统进行几乎任何操作,包括但不限于: 1.安装和卸载软件:普通用户通常只能安装到他们的主目录或特定位置,而Root用户可以全局安装软件,影响整个系统

         2.修改系统配置:系统配置文件通常位于受保护的目录中,只有Root用户才能编辑这些文件

         3.管理用户和权限:Root用户可以创建、删除和修改用户账户及其权限,确保系统的安全性

         4.监控系统性能:通过Root权限,用户可以访问系统级的性能监控工具,实时了解系统的运行状态

         5.管理硬件设备:Root用户可以识别、配置和故障排除硬件设备,确保系统稳定运行

         二、加入Root权限前的安全考虑 尽管Root权限功能强大,但其滥用也可能带来严重的安全风险

        因此,在加入Root权限之前,必须充分考虑以下几点: 1.最小化Root使用:尽量在日常操作中使用非Root账户,仅在必要时切换到Root账户

         2.使用sudo:sudo(superuser do)命令允许普通用户以Root权限执行特定命令,同时记录这些操作,增强审计能力

         3.强密码策略:为Root账户设置复杂且不易猜测的密码,并定期更换

         4.多因素认证:采用多因素认证(如SSH密钥、生物识别等)来增加对Root账户的保护

         5.监控和日志记录:启用并定期检查系统日志,及时发现和响应潜在的安全威胁

         6.限制Root登录:禁止或限制Root账户通过远程登录(如SSH),只允许在本地或通过sudo进行权限提升

         三、如何正确地将Root权限加入Linux系统 1. 创建Root账户(如果默认未启用) 在某些Linux发行版中,Root账户可能默认被禁用或隐藏

        在这种情况下,可以通过以下步骤创建或启用Root账户: - 创建Root密码:使用`sudo passwd root`命令为Root账户设置密码

         - 启用Root登录:如果系统配置中禁用了Root登录,需要编辑相关配置文件(如`/etc/ssh/sshd_config`),找到`PermitRootLogin`项,并将其设置为`yes`,然后重启SSH服务

         2. 使用sudo管理权限 sudo提供了一种更安全、灵活的方式来管理Root权限,而不是直接使用Root账户登录

         - 安装sudo:大多数现代Linux发行版默认安装了sudo

        如果没有,可以通过包管理器安装(如`apt-get install sudo`)

         - 配置sudoers文件:使用visudo命令编辑`/etc/sudoers`文件,为特定用户授予sudo权限

        例如,允许用户`